Though Wateringbury train station lacks a ticket office, fear not, there are ticket machines available for travelers to collect their pre-purchased tickets with ease. These machines are conveniently accessible, especially near the entrance to platform 2. The station is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ing difficulties, enhancing the inclusivity of the station’s services. While it is an unstaffed station, help points are available, allowing passengers to receive assistance, such as guidance from Southeastern Customer Service. It's also reassuring to know that CCTV systems are in place for added security.
The station provides a degree of step-free accessibility being categorized as B3, meaning partial step-free access is available. While there is access to platform 2, please note that reaching platform 1 requires using a footbridge. Those needing assistance can rely on train staff for help when boarding or alighting trains.
For the eco-conscious or those who love cycling, there are bicycle stands onsite. Although not sheltered, these provide a spot to keep your cycle secure, albeit at your own risk. With 25 free car parking spaces, including two designated for accessible parking, arriving by car is convenient too.
When it comes to venturing beyond the station, bus services offer comprehensive links to nearby locations. Rail replacement services connect travelers from Bow Road by the primary school for journeys towards Paddock Wood, and from Maidstone Road near the fishing shop for those heading to Maidstone West. The station is managed by Great Western Railway and connects passengers to a plethora of destinations with its convenient rail network.
The station is well-equipped for a seamless travel experience. It features a ticket office with various opening hours throughout the week, complemented by ticket machines that provide ease for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. The facility includes step-free access in certain areas which makes it more accessible, although some platforms require navigating a footbridge. CCTV cameras are strategically positioned for safety, alongside a handful of customer help points to assist travelers. Unfortunately, there are no commercial outlets for refreshments or shopping within the premises, so grabbing a bite before or after your visit might be a good idea.
Trowbridge Station is well-connected to local transport services, making it effortless to transition from train to other travel modes. Adjacent to Platform 1, the station provides a dedicated area for rail replacement services. Integrated travel information is available online to help you coincide your train journeys with local bus timings and routes. Although the station doesn’t host dedicated cycle hire facilities, there are 70 bicycle storage spaces should you plan to bring your bike for a more eco-friendly commute.
